Listed in approximate order of color, bitterness, and fullness. Grizzly Wulff Wheat is styled after the Austrian Kristall Weizen, a clear and filtered wheat beer. In 2003, the Wulff had the distinction of being selected as one of “America’s Finest” by Playboy Magazine. Its light refreshing taste was designed for those who like wheat beers but do not care for the cloudiness and flavor of the unfiltered wheats. SG = 1.050. Buffalo Bill Cody Beer is a traditional rye by standards but modified Rockies-style. It starts with a bright straw-amber color and follows with a mild fruity-estery aroma at low levels.  The taste is light to the tongue but pushes toward medium with a Rockies-style addition of biscuit malt.  Hop bitterness is low to allow malt and rye flavors to come through. SG = 1.049 Huckle-Weizen is World Cup Silver Medal bear food in a bottle. Fresh natural huckleberries are balanced with Cascade Hops in this wonderfully crafted beer - just enough fruit character to assure a yearn for the wilderness. Designed for beer lovers who like a refreshing light character with a twist of natures best beery. SG = 1.051. Pompey’s Pilsner is the first lager-style beer brewed at Bones Brewing using traditional Bohemian brewing techniques and European malts and hops. When someone says, “Czech this out!”, they’re talking about this excellent, crisp, golden straw lager. SG = 1.049  Bones Vienna Lager is brewed in classic style based on recipes from its namesake village. It is the most popular of Mexican dark styles made by 19th century Austrian immigrants. Malt is the standout character with roasty tones from Vienna malt: hop bitterness is mild. SG= 1.052 Bonehead Ale Montana’s Fossil Fuel, is a mild ale available in draft and bottles that is consistently rated by taters as #1 among the best of popular beers in its category. Bonehead is a session ale with body from generous Munich malt yet low enough in gravity to please a wide range of beer lovers. SG = 1.051 Wild Fly Ale is a full-bodied malty amber beer and Gold Medal Winner of the 2002 West Yellowstone Beer Festival. Like the popular Adams Fly pattern, the amber beer shares its widespread appeal, distinctive and gentle appearance, and overall elegance. A soft bitterness is developed by Magnum and Cascade hops. The Fly is designed for those who enjoy a full flavored malty beer with low to moderate hop bitterness. SG = 1.056. Renegade Red Ale “Surprise Favorite” of the Jackson Hole Beer Festival, is a malty extra-special bitter ale, dark in color, and hopped to balance malt and suit the style. Like its namesake, the beer comes on with a bold sweetness, has a smooth full body feel, and a finish that snares the palate. The Renegade is designed for those who like a bold product, often characterized by a dark color. SG = 1.058. Sundowner American Pale Ale is a perfect companion to a warm spring or summer day, like a Montana mountain sunset warming your heart. Crisp, quenching hops balanced by sweet malt undertones. Best enjoyed with great friends at sunset! SG = 1.051 Numbskull IPA is the quintessential India Pale Ale. Adhering to real tradition, the Numbskull is a perfect balance between slight malt sweetness and bitterness from generous additions of tasty and aromatic hops. Best enjoyed any time of year! SG = 1.060 Black Widow (Oatmeal) Stout is a smooth malty oatmeal stout (1998 GABF Gold Medal winner!) balanced by flavors of roasted barley and chocolate malt. Gentle bittering but generous aroma is given by the popular English hop, East Kent Golding. This smooth stout is attractive to anyone who likes a fullflavored beer, including hardcore connoisseurs of stout. The image was developed to symbolize the alluring if not sinister character of the Black Widow Stout! SG = 1.058. Sharptooth Organic Peat Smoked Porter The name almost says it all but the taste nails this as a big, smooth, chocolaty rich black beer owing to a balance of chocolate, black, and roasted malts with enough hops to make you yum every sip.
